Abstract

An approach for registration of sparse feature sets detected in two stereo image pairs taken from two different views is proposed. Analogously to many existing image registration approaches, our method consists of initial matching of features using local descriptors followed by a RANSAC-based procedure. The proposed approach is especially suitable for cases where there is a high percentage of false initial matches. The strategy proposed in this paper is to modify the hypothesis generation step of the basic RANSAC approach by performing a multiple-step procedure which uses geometric constraints in order to reduce the probability of false correspondences in generated hypotheses. The algorithm needs approximate information about the relative camera pose between the two views. However, the uncertainty of this information is allowed to be rather high. The presented technique is evaluated using both synthetic data and real data obtained by a stereo camera system.
